在设计UI(用户界面)时,我们的目标总是创造既美观又易用的界面。这不仅是一门艺术,也是一门科学。在这篇文章中,我将带你从了解用户需求开始,一步步学习如何打造出色的UI设计。
一、了解用户需求
1. 用户研究
在开始设计之前,了解你的用户至关重要。这包括:
- 用户画像:确定目标用户的基本信息,如年龄、性别、职业等。
- 用户行为:研究用户在使用产品时的行为模式。
- 用户反馈:收集用户对现有产品的反馈,了解他们的需求和痛点。
2. 需求分析
基于用户研究,进行需求分析,明确以下内容:
- 功能需求:产品需要实现哪些功能。
- 性能需求:产品在性能上需要达到什么标准。
- 界面需求:用户对界面的期望是什么。
二、设计原则
1. 简洁性
简洁的界面更容易让用户理解和使用。以下是一些实现简洁性的方法:
- 去除不必要的元素:只保留对用户有帮助的元素。
- 使用清晰的标签和图标:让用户一眼就能理解每个元素的功能。
2. 对齐
对齐可以让界面看起来更加整洁,以下是一些对齐的技巧:
- 水平对齐:确保所有元素在水平方向上对齐。
- 垂直对齐:确保所有元素在垂直方向上对齐。
- 网格系统:使用网格系统来组织元素,使界面更加有序。
3. 一致性
一致性可以让用户在使用产品时感到舒适,以下是一些建议:
- 颜色和字体:在产品中保持一致的色彩和字体。
- 布局:在产品中保持一致的布局风格。
- 交互:在产品中保持一致的交互方式。
三、设计工具
以下是一些常用的UI设计工具:
- Sketch:一款矢量图形设计工具,适合Mac用户。
- Adobe XD:一款矢量图形设计工具,支持跨平台。
- Figma:一款在线协作设计工具,支持多人实时协作。
- Axure RP:一款原型设计工具,可以创建交互式原型。
四、原型设计
原型设计是UI设计的重要环节,以下是一些原型设计的技巧:
- 线框图:使用线框图来定义界面布局。
- 高保真原型:使用高保真原型来模拟真实的产品界面。
- 交互设计:定义用户与产品交互的方式。
五、测试与优化
1. 用户测试
在产品开发过程中,进行用户测试可以帮助我们发现并修复问题。以下是一些用户测试的方法:
- 可用性测试:测试用户能否轻松完成任务。
- 性能测试:测试产品的性能表现。
- 用户反馈:收集用户的反馈,了解他们的需求和痛点。
2. 优化
根据用户测试的结果,对产品进行优化。以下是一些建议:
- 改进界面布局:根据用户反馈,调整界面布局。
- 优化交互方式:根据用户反馈,优化交互方式。
- 改进性能:根据性能测试结果,改进产品的性能。
六、总结
学会UI设计需要不断学习和实践。通过了解用户需求、遵循设计原则、使用合适的工具、进行原型设计和测试与优化,你可以打造出既美观又易用的UI界面。记住,UI设计是一个不断迭代的过程,只有不断优化,才能满足用户的需求。